If an unscreened transfer call is not
answered and recalls to your endpoint,
you can take one of the following
steps:
• Press the HOLD button or select
HOLD to place the call on hold at
your endpoint.
• Select ANS to return to the call.
• Select SEND to retry the transfer.
4.6.3 HOT TRANSFER
A hot transfer is a type of screened transfer. This feature is useful for
transferring calls to people who need to work in a hands-free mode.
Once you announce the call and the system completes the transfer, the
party receiving the transfer can simply begin speaking toward their
speakerphone to answer the call.
To make a hot transfer to another endpoint in the system, perform the
following steps.
1. Answer the call.
2. Press TRNS/CONF or select Transfer (the system automatically
places the call on hold).
3. Dial the extension number of the endpoint you want to receive
the transfer, or press a DSS/BLF button for that extension.
4. Announce the call.
5. Press TRNS/CONF or select Transfer.
6. Press SPEAKER to disconnect (if in speakerphone mode) or
hang up. The person receiving the transfer then has the call.
